Honour Book, Book of the Year Younger Readers, Children's Book Council Book of the Year Awards 1994 Squashed worms, attacks of clothesblindness, wobbly teeth, trampoline disasters, shoe-lace trouble, photo phobia, uncontrollable honey, not enough money...Elizabeth Honey's witty poems and drawings capture familiar daily dramas and moments of intense feeling from a child's point of view. They are fresh, funny and full of life!
